Then, for each and every month, subtract your total fixed costs from your gross profit to get the net profit. To arrive at your monthly net profit , subtract your typical estimated monthly fixed costs from your monthly gross profit. Emme was promoting $15,000 of clothes per month when the economy took a dive. Sales have been down pretty much 30% lately, so Emme wants to create a morerealistic profit and loss forecast for the upcoming year. She estimates that she’ll bring in an typical of $10,000 per month in sales more than the subsequent year—more at back-to-college time and the holidays, less through the slow summer months. Arguably, it’s the most significant of the 3 profitability measures simply because without a high enough gross profit margin, you won’t have a viable business—at least, not for extended. The gross profit margin tells you what your business enterprise made after paying for the direct expense of carrying out enterprise, which can include things like labour, components and other direct production charges. Second, gross profit percentage does not perfectly indicate the general profitability of a company. A enterprise, for instance, could have a good gross profit percentage, but an all round weak sales volume that will not be enough to cover expenditures that are not incorporated in the gross profit ratio formula. Alternatively, a enterprise with a low percentage point could have higher profitability if they abruptly enhance in popularity or unexpectedly blow up in sales.

Gross profit assists to show how effective a organization is at generating profit from the production of its goods and solutions. Gross income or gross profit represents the income remaining immediately after the expenses of production have been subtracted from income look at these guys. Gross revenue supplies insight as to how helpful a business is at producing profit from its production process and sales initiatives.
